Old animated postcard showing a view of the town of Senlis after the fires of 1914, caused by the Germans during the First World War. The photograph shows ruined houses, the street littered with debris, and a few silhouettes of passers-by, typical of historical postcards from this period.

Did you know? During the First World War, many French towns like Senlis were partially destroyed during fighting and occupations, leading to the publication of postcards documenting these events to inform and leave a lasting impression.
